Glasgow East Intergroup
Glasgow East Intergroup was formed when the
old Glasgow Inner East and Glasgow outer East
Intergroups combined to form the new Intergroup as it is today. We are
situated
in the east side of the city as the name suggests.
At
present we have some 48 Groups within our Intergroup covering
Cambuslang, Rutherglen, Fernhill,
Bridgeton, Carntyne, Barlarnark, Riddrie and as far out as Millerston to name
just some of the area
covered by the Glasgow East.
The Intergroup
currently hold their group conscience meetings on the first Monday of each
month
at 7.30 prompt in The Baptist church hall Greenhill road Rutherglen.
The
aims of the Intergroup are to aid the constituent groups in their common
purpose of carrying
the A.A. message to the still-suffering alcoholic and, by using their
combined strength and unity, to improve and maintain good relations with all
organizations in the community.
